WebThe Disabled Person’s Parking Badges (Scotland) Act 2014 strengthens enforcement powers for local authorities when dealing with blue badge misuse. In summary, the provisions: allow confiscation of blue badges which are no longer valid or are being misused by third parties. provide a power for local authorities to cancel a blue badge which is ...

WebMar 4, 2024 · A Blue Badge usually lasts for 3 years. You need to reapply for it every 3 years. England, Wales and Northern Ireland If you do not live in Scotland, you should apply for a Blue Badge with: GOV.UK if you live in England and Wales. NI direct if you live in Northern Ireland. Get further help with a Blue Badge Renew a Blue Badge WebMar 4, 2024 · Your Blue Badge is not renewed automatically. You need to reapply for it every 3 years. Your eligibility will be checked every time you reapply. This is to make sure you can still get a Blue Badge. Your local council processes your application and decides if you can get a Blue Badge. You should reapply 12 weeks before your badge expires.

WebMar 5, 2024 · There’s a maximum charge of £10 for the Blue Badge in England and Northern Ireland, although in Scotland the maximum charge is £20 and in Wales it’s totally free. In London, Blue Badge holders are able to get an exemption from congestion charges although there is a one-off £10 administration fee upon application. Who can get the Blue Badge?

The Blue Badge scheme is for drivers or passengers with severe mobility problems. The scheme provides a range of on-street parking concessions enabling Blue Badge holders to park closer to where they need to go.
